Since its first publication in 1985, The Grey Islands has become a classic of Canadian wilderness writing to set beside the works of Thoreau, Annie Dillard and Aldo Leopold. Using a broad range of forms and styles - lyric, anecdote, field notes, documents and pseudo-documents, ghost story, tall tale - Steffler relates the story of one man's pilgrimage to a remote island of Newfoundland's northern peninsula. Often comic, and always deeply passionate and sensuous, The Grey Islands tells of the sharpening of perceptions whetted by solitude, wind and rock, and of the pilgrim's people - living and dead - who have striven to exist under its harsh regime. As in his other books, like That Night We Were Ravenous or his acclaimed novel The Afterlife of George Cartwright, Steffler's writing delivers the bite of raw experience and embraces existence at the edge in all its terror and beauty.

About the Author:

John Steffler was born in Ontario in 1947. His other books of poetry are An Explanation of Yellow (1981), The Wreckage of Play (1988), and That Night We Were Ravenous (1998). He has also written a children's book, Flights of Magic (1987), and a novel, The Afterlife of George Cartwright, which won the Smithbooks/Books in Canada first novel award and the Thomas Raddall Award, and was shortlisted for the Governor General's Award and the Commonwealth Prize for Best First Book.

From AudioFile:
Poet John Steffler crafted this novel from a series of narrative poems that related his experiences in Newfoundland. The work is delivered by the author, along with a selection of expert narrators including Frank Holden, Janis Spence, and Darryl Hopkins. The readings are precise and captivating, each offering a slightly different perspective on StefflerÕs work. The mix of narration mingles nicely with background sounds such as seagullsÕ caws along the coastline and the endless clattering of cup and saucer in a roadside diner. These help to set the time and place and create a memorable experience for listeners. L.B. © AudioFile 2008, Portland, Maine-- Copyright © AudioFile, Portland, Maine
